Pakistan’s surgical illumination has changed dramatically throughout time. Operating rooms first ran on simple halogen lights and basic filament bulbs, which produced too much heat and only little illumination. Because of poor illumination and heat exposure, these conventional lighting systems sometimes caused surgeon tiredness and raised risk of surgical site infections (SSIs). Hospitals started using LED surgical lights as medical technology developed, providing brighter, cooler, more energy efficient lighting choices. These sophisticated lights improved color rendering so that surgeons may more precisely discern tissues, hence enhancing surgical results.

Pakistan’s healthcare industry has lately used smart surgical lighting systems combining 3D tracking technologies and artificial intelligence (AI). These systems improve ergonomics by automatically changing illumination intensity and concentration depending on the surgical field, therefore lowering the requirement for hand repositioning. Including thermal imaging features also helps to monitor sterility and identify tissue abnormalities. Leading hospitals using these cutting edge lighting systems in cities such Lahore, Karachi, and Islamabad have greatly enhanced surgeon safety and OR efficiency.

Historical Perspective

Early on, Pakistan’s surgical illumination in the operating room (OR) consisted in halogen bulbs and filament bulbs. These lights generated too much heat and low brightness, which raised surgical site infections’ (SSI) risk. Because of shadows and poor illumination, surgeons also suffered eye strain. Constant manual repositioning required by these outdated devices upset the sterile field and hindered the OR process.

Now most Pakistani hospitals utilize LED surgical lighting. Strong, cold, and highly precise lighting from these bulbs lets surgeons see better and operate faster. Combining 3D tracking systems, thermal imaging, and artificial intelligence powered tools, many modern hospitals also utilize surgical lights with imaging Pakistan. Integration of this technologies enhances contrast, promotes infection control, and increases OR efficiency. These systems automatically change light angles, so lowering shadows and enhancing the total safety of the surgical equipment arrangement.

Challenges in Pakistani Hospitals

Due to antiquated systems and great expenses, surgical lights with imaging Pakistan are still absent in many Pakistani hospitals. Halogen or filament bulbs which generate heat and shadows are still used in many operating rooms (OR). Longer procedures, poor vision, and surgical burns can all follow from this. Essential in today’s surgical environments, lighting ergonomics and real time tracking in operation are not supported by these older medical lighting systems either.

Because older lighting systems do not preserve sterility, hospitals also run major danger from surgical site infections (SSI). Many times, manual repositioning of lights disturbs the sterile field and raises contamination risk. Surgeons cannot gain from hands free lighting, tissue tracking, or light shadow reduction without automated lighting, thermal imaging, or OR instruments driven by artificial intelligence. This lag in implementing smart surgical lighting reduces OR productivity, compromises surgical results, and hinders healthcare innovation.

Barriers to Adoption

Adoption of surgical lights with imaging Pakistan presents many difficulties in different institutions. Advanced medical illumination systems including LED surgical lights, thermal imaging, and 3D tracking systems are expensive initially, which limits their general adoption. Many healthcare organizations find it challenging to make the significant investments these advanced operating room (OR) lighting systems demand. This budgetary limit influences economic effectiveness and inhibits the expansion of clever surgical lighting systems and OR automation.

The lack of understanding and specific training needs for adopting automated lighting (AL) and artificial intelligence powered OR technologies is still another significant obstacle. To properly apply these technologies, many surgeons and staff members must possess knowledge in surgical lighting ergonomics, real time tracking in operation, and intensity control of lighting. Adoption is delayed by the necessity for instruction on gesture control, light source calibration, and integration of smart surgical illumination. Correct information guarantees surgeon safety, helps to control infections, and lowers surgical site infections (SSI).
